你查询的IP:[119.128.219.235]  地理位置:中国–广东–东莞

最新查询116.128.183.71 219.244.193.21 124.200.6.72 118.244.56.132 123.8.53.155 221.14.230.8 122.51.228.139 123.138.228.230 123.4.135.93 119.128.219.235 124.172.40.37 118.144.214.230 119.60.30.42 61.4.176.106 202.127.224.82 202.165.208.65 60.63.114.189 210.185.192.171 221.13.102.192 119.80.134.187 125.214.96.111 119.248.3.25 202.180.128.31 121.8.16.141 58.99.128.96 58.30.145.159 116.58.208.169 117.59.145.228 122.102.64.210 116.198.100.64 58.14.189.157